Abstract

Not just a pretty face: Non-invasive X-ray fluorescence spectroscopy was used to reveal the sfumato paint layer stacking method that was used by Leonardo da Vinci to paint the faces in seven of his paintings. A strong diversity in his technique could clearly be seen with this method.
